This 5-day course emphasizes the multi-disciplinary nature of hydraulic fracturing, covering the "Reservoir Engineering" aspects, integrated with the "Fracture Mechanics" aspects, and coupled with "Operational" considerations. This integration is absolutely necessary in order to present how to recognize opportunities for fracturing from hard rock tight gas, to offshore "frac-pack" completions, to multi-fractured horizontal shale wells. Also covered is how to estimate required data for planning and preparing preliminary job designs, how to design, perform, and analyze pre-frac tests, and finally how to arrive at an "optimum" final design. Along with an Introduction to Fracturing, the course covers Reservoir Response, Rock Stresses, Fracture Geometry, Fracture Pressure Analysis, Fracture Fluid & Proppant Selection, Multi - Fractured Horizontal Wells, and Field Application & Quality Control.

This online course provides a hands-on intensive overview of NSI Technologies’ StimPlan™ fracture design/analysis software with detailed examples and data files provided to participants. This course covers the essential elements of using StimPlan™ effectively including loading logs, defining geologic layering for simulations, input of fluid and proppant data, as well as performing a gridded 3-D simulation. Topics include log analysis for modulus and stress, simulation of multi-frac horizontal well, and frac-pack simulations.

StimPlan™ is a complete and integrated software solution for hydraulic fracture design, analysis and optimization. With a comprehensive integrated toolkit and the industry’s most rigorous geometry models, StimPlan™ helps operators worldwide maximize their well performance while lowering expenditure however complex their reservoir or fracture treatment design.
